Rationale

Dimension Rationale
Reliability Enna Global is a neurodiversity employment organization with relevant expertise. No empirical data cited — practical guidance only. Medium reliability.
Relevance Directly addresses STAR and neurodivergent candidates, presenting the counterargument that STAR can be helpful. Highly relevant to testing all hypotheses.
Bias flags Enna provides STAR coaching services — COI concern that recommending STAR serves their business model. Selective reporting: only beneficial aspects of STAR presented, no discussion of situations where STAR fails neurodivergent candidates.
